use point-slope form to write the equation of a line that passes through the point $(20, 19)$ with slope 5.
answer attempt 1 out of 2

Explanation:

Step1: Recall point-slope formula

The point-slope form of a line is $y - y_1 = m(x - x_1)$, where $(x_1, y_1)$ is a point on the line and $m$ is the slope.

Step2: Substitute given values

Substitute $x_1=20$, $y_1=19$, and $m=5$ into the formula.
$y - 19 = 5(x - 20)$

Answer:

$y - 19 = 5(x - 20)$
